Block - New York, NY

posted 7 days ago

Full-time - Mid Level
New York, NY
101-250 employees
Credit Intermediation and Related Activities

About the position

The Engineering Manager for the Product Server team will lead a group of engineers focused on developing and maintaining payroll systems. This role is crucial for ensuring the reliability and efficiency of payroll processing, while also driving innovation and improvements in the product. The manager will collaborate with cross-functional teams to align engineering efforts with business goals and enhance the overall user experience.

Responsibilities

  • Lead and mentor a team of engineers in the development of payroll systems.
  • Collaborate with product management and other stakeholders to define project requirements and timelines.
  • Ensure the team adheres to best practices in software development and engineering processes.
  • Monitor and improve system performance and reliability of payroll processing.
  • Drive technical innovation and improvements in the product.
  • Conduct regular performance reviews and provide feedback to team members.

Requirements

  • Bachelor's degree in Computer Science or a related field.
  • 5+ years of experience in software engineering, with at least 2 years in a managerial role.
  • Strong understanding of payroll systems and compliance requirements.
  • Proficiency in programming languages such as Java, Python, or Ruby.
  • Experience with cloud technologies and microservices architecture.

Nice-to-haves

  • Experience with Agile methodologies and project management tools.
  • Familiarity with data privacy regulations related to payroll.
  • Knowledge of DevOps practices and CI/CD pipelines.

Benefits

  • Health insurance coverage
  • 401k retirement plan
  • Paid time off and holidays
  • Professional development opportunities
  • Flexible work hours
© 2024 Teal Labs, Inc
Privacy PolicyTerms of Service